On arrival our guests enjoy complimentary tea and welsh cakes, served in our lounge or if the weather is fine in our secluded garden. Then relax in our comfy super king size beds, with white cotton sheets, feather duvets and warm blankets. 
​
In the morning, guests can indulge in our Cnapan breakfast, which includes a choice of a full welsh breakfast,  smoked salmon and scrambled eggs, kippers with poached eggs or Glamorgan sausages.

There is a sheltered sunny garden where you can enjoy a drink or afternoon tea while reading the papers or losing yourself in your holiday reading.

Alternatively, if you want a self-catering holiday, Ty Dafydd is Cnapan’s holiday cottage and lies adjacent to and behind the hotel in its own grounds. It was originally the stables and groom’s quarters to the main house which is now Cnapan. The cottage sleeps up to six people and is furnished and maintained to Cnapan’s high standards.
